Comprehending the Basics of German Driving Licenses

Germany utilizes an extremely controlled system for providing driving licenses, which ensures that chauffeurs are well-prepared and well-informed about road security. Here are the main classifications of driving licenses released in Germany:

License CategoryDescription
Class BStandard automobile license for cars as much as 3.5 lots.
Class AMotorbike license, divided into various subclasses based on engine size.
Class CLicense for trucks and bigger lorries.
Class DLicense for buses.
Class BECombination license for automobiles with a trailer.

Obtaining a driving license in Germany typically involves a series of tests and educational requirements, making the procedure a bit lengthier and possibly more expensive than in other countries.

Typical Costs Involved in Obtaining a German Driving License

The cost of getting a driving license in Germany can differ substantially based on numerous factors, consisting of the type of license, the driving school, and the area. Below is a breakdown of the approximated expenses:

Expense CategoryEstimated Cost (EUR)
Driving School Fees1,500 - 3,000
Theoretical Exam Fee30 - 50
Practical Exam Fee150 - 300
Medical Certificate30 - 70
Emergency Treatment Course30 - 50
Translation of Documents50 - 100
License Issuance Fee30 - 60
Overall Estimated Cost1,800 - 3,600

Factors Influencing Cost

  1. Region: Urban areas tend to have greater rates for driving schools and examinations compared to rural regions.
  2. Driving School Reputation: Well-established driving schools with knowledgeable instructors may charge more however can offer much better education and greater pass rates.
  3. Additional Lessons: Many students need extra lessons to get ready for the practical exam, contributing to the general cost.
  4. Language Requirements: Non-German speakers may need additional support or translations, even more increasing expenditures.

The Right Way to Obtain a German Driving License

Getting a genuine German driving license involves following a structured process. Below are the key actions included:

  1. Choose a Driving School: Select a reliable driving school that fits your budget and schedule. Confirm their qualifications and check out reviews.
  2. Total the Theoretical Course: This course normally includes around 14 sessions covering subjects such as traffic laws, roadway signs, and safe driving practices.
  3. Pass the Theoretical Exam: After finishing the theoretical course, trainees need to take and pass a test that includes multiple-choice questions.
  4. Go To Practical Lessons: After passing the theoretical examination, students can begin practical driving lessons to get ready for the roadway test.
  5. Pass the Practical Exam: After sufficient practice, trainees will take a driving test with a certified examiner.
  6. Obtain Medical and First Aid Certificates: Applicants should acquire health clearance and complete a very first aid course.
  7. Send Documents and Pay Fees: Once all tests are passed, applicants can submit their files and fees to their local licensing authority.
  8. Get Your License: If all requirements are fulfilled, the driving authority will issue the official driving license.

Yes, you can drive in Germany with a valid foreign driving license for approximately 6 months. After that, you might require to convert it into a German driving license if your home nation is not part of the EU/EEA.

2. For how long does it take to obtain a German driving license?

The timeline differs however normally takes between 3 to 6 months from beginning lessons to getting your license, depending upon how quickly you finish the coursework and tests.

3. Exist age restrictions for obtaining a driving license in Germany?

Yes, you should be at least 18 years of ages to get a Class B license. However, people can start taking lessons at 17 and get a provisional license.
